PERIODONTAL PHENOTYPE: A CLINICAL AND CURRENT VIEW
One of the essential elements to achieving smile esthetics is the phenotype and gingival contour, which with their architecture influence the size of dental crowns. The term "periodontal phenotype" was standardized in the 2017 World Workshop on the Classification of Periodontal and Peri-Im...
